Cordell Bank National Marine Sanctuary Ocean Currents Podcast: Aug. 28, 2006

from National Marine Sanctuaries Podcasts

Guest Charles Moore of the Algalita Marine Research Foundation (www.algalita.org) talked about the rate of plastics in the ocean. Plastic in the ocean may be one of the most alarming of today's environmental stories. Plastic, like diamonds, are forever! Because plastics do NOT biodegrade, no naturally occurring organisms can break these polymers down.
